Bonus Math
Understanding bonus math helps you avoid disappointment. Suppose you claim a 100% match bonus up to $200 with a 35x wagering requirement on the bonus only. Here’s the calculation:
Deposit: $100
Bonus: $100 (100% of $100, within $200 cap)
Wagering requirement: 35 × $100 = $3,500
Total playable amount: $200
You must place bets totalling $3,500 before you can withdraw any winnings derived from the bonus. To complete this, you might play slots with an RTP of 96%. The expected loss from $3,500 in bets is $3,500 × (1 – 0.96) = $140. That means your expected remaining balance after meeting the requirement is $200 – $140 = $60. So, statistically, you could end with $60 from a $100 deposit — but variance means you might end with more or less.
Always check the maximum bet allowed while wagering (often $5) and which games contribute 100% to the wagering (slots usually do). If roulette contributes only 10%, you’d need to wager $35,000 on that game to clear the bonus — a risky proposition.
